Hello folks and welcome back! After getting my Notts County back on track last month with a few tactical tweaks I was looking forward to consolidating our position in October. We were top of the table at the end of September, tied with Liverpool, and we also had fairly good results in the first two Champions League games: 1-1 away at Milan and 4-1 at home with Brondby. My career with England started pretty well too, we beat world champions Spain at Wembley in a friendly game and then Malta away from home in the Euro Champs Qualifying group. Let’s see what happened in October…

The first game of the month was away at 10th placed West Ham, a team that always caused us more than a few problems. We were also facing a bit of an emergency in midfield, three of my five central midfielders were unavailable for the game. Everything was forgotten quickly though, Guilherme scored one only 28 seconds into the game to finish a team move, West Ham didn’t even get a chance to touch the ball between the opening whistle and the goal! Guilherme was running things on the pitch and a few minutes later he set up right winger Bonetti, the Italian finished off the move with a placed shot from inside the penalty area. We continued to keep West Ham under pressure until half time but didn’t manage to convert the chances. We played well in the second half too but a shot from distance gave West Ham a way back into the game. That way was blocked though, we kept them under control easily. The bad news was that Guilherme‘s injury was rather serious, he was going to be out between three and four weeks.

I had to take a break from Notts County after that game, England were going to play a new qualifying game, at Wembley with Estonia. It was a game that everybody expected us to win, no question about that. It started pretty well and I was sure that we were going to win it, the opponents were rather weak. John Terry scored the opening goal from a penalty kick, Theo Walcott was brought down by a tackle inside the box. A few minutes later Stoke player Jonjo Shelvey did it again, he scored with a fabulous 30 yarder, his second goal for England in two games! We didn’t have to try to hard to control the game, the opponents were unable to create anything. We missed quite a few chances until the final minutes when Sam Himshelwood took over: first he set up Rooney for an easy goal and then he scored one himself with a corner kick header, his first goal for England.

That was the last game of the year in the qualifying group, Switzerland seemed to be our only worthy opponents. The rest of the games will be played in 2015, we won’t afford to lose any points to the bottom three teams and then we’ll have to see off Switzerland at Wembley and maybe get a draw away from home. Anyway, there’s still a long time until then.

Back to the Premier League, our next game was away at struggling Blackburn, they were down in 17th place. We started the game pretty well but goalkeeper Paul Robinson denied us with a few fantastic saves, I guess he wanted me to call him up to the England squad :) We did score eventually when Biglia‘s free kick shot was deflected by Nordtveit, it was a lucky goal but we desperately needed it. Blackburn were crumbling down and a few minutes later Biglia picked Ashley Young‘s move behind the defense, the left winger finished with a placed shot. We continued to play well after the break but Blackburn scored, it was a missed header from Kjaer that gave them the chance. We got back in control after that mishap and Rafael Sobis doubled the lead with a fine curling shot from 25 yards out. A few minutes later Simon Kjaer repaired his mistake in defense with a winning corner kick header. I was surprised to see that Blackburn had two clear cut chances, I didn’t notice them during the game.


The next game was a more difficult one, CSKA Moscow were coming at Meadow Lane for the Champions League group game. We already knew their strength from last season, we knocked them out in the Europa League semi final and I remember that it wasn’t easy at all. In fact, the Russians put us under pressure in the first 15 minutes of the game but then we took control. Goalkeeper Igor Akinfeev was standing in our way again though, he was looking unbeatable. We finally broke the deadlock 10 minutes before the break when Demba Ba took advantage of a corner kick marking error, he was all alone a few yards from the goal and all he had to do was to push the ball into the net. We doubled the lead just before the break and it was all thanks to Ashley Young, he brought the ball inside from the left wing and laid it forward to Demba Ba with an exquisite pass, the Senegalese was left with an easy finish. The game was fairly even in the second half and CSKA deservedly scored one to finish a nice team move. We managed to keep them under control after the goal and they never looked capable of scoring another one.

It was an important lead that gave us a four point cushion over CSKA, a win in Moscow will give us the tickets for the next round. I hope we’ll be able to get that win and then battle with Milan for the top spot in the group table. Go to the next page to read the rest of the story.
